Killiehuntly Farmhouse & Cottage, a unique private hideaway, where Scandinavian design meets Scottish cordiality
Killiehuntly Farmhouse & Cottage brings a new concept of Scottish Highland adventures to the table: a stylish private hideaway set in 4,000 acres of farmland, where one can relax in total comfort, surrounded by unadulterated nature. Acquired by a Danish couple in 2010, the 17th-century farmhouse and adjacent cottage and hayloft have been sensitively restored, blending contemporary Scandinavian aesthetics and Scottish craftsmanship. Sturdy stone walls and bare wood floors are softened with sheepskin rugs and billowing linen drapes, creating cosy-yet-cool spaces in which to unwind.
Perfect for those who enjoy the outdoors, one can start the day with a brisk walk across heather-covered hills before joining a guided hunting or fishing expedition. Thrill-seekers may prefer to jump into the frigid waters of the Trombie River or career downhill on fat-tyred mountain bikes.
Whatever one’s preference, at the end of the day crackling fires, warming whiskies and three-course dinners prepared with seasonal, home-grown ingredients await back at base.
